What is an Epic Payment Posting job?

An Epic Payment Posting job involves entering and reconciling patient payments within the Epic electronic health record system. The role requires attention to detail, knowledge of billing and coding processes, and proficiency with healthcare software to ensure accurate financial records. It is typically part of a healthcare revenue cycle team and may require familiarity with insurance claims and payment processing procedures.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an Epic Payment Posting specialist?

To thrive as an Epic Payment Posting Specialist, you need a solid understanding of medical billing, payment processing, and healthcare revenue cycle operations, often backed by experience or relevant certifications. Familiarity with the Epic electronic health record (EHR) system and payment posting modules is essential, along with proficiency in standard office software.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ication help ensure accuracy and collaboration with billing and clinical teams. These skills are crucial for maintaining financial accuracy, supporting timely reimbursements, and ensuring compliance in healthcare organizations.

What is an Epic Payment Posting specialist?

Epic Payment Posting jobs involve handling the accurate entry and reconciliation of payments received by healthcare organizations using the Epic electronic health record (EHR) system. Professionals in these roles ensure that payments from patients and insurance companies are posted to the correct patient accounts, resolve discrepancies, and help maintain the integrity of financial records. They often collaborate with billing, coding, and revenue cycle teams to optimize financial workflows and support timely revenue collection. Attention to detail and familiarity with the Epic software platform are essential for success in this position.

What is the difference between Epic Payment Posting vs Medical Billing Specialist?

AspectEpic Payment PostingMedical Billing Specialist
CredentialsKnowledge of Epic systems, basic coding, billing proceduresMedical coding certifications, billing experience
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ics using Epic EHR systemsMedical offices, billing companies, healthcare providers
Industry UsagePrimarily in healthcare facilities with Epic softwareAcross various healthcare settings and insurance companies
Job FocusPosting payments within Epic system, verifying transactionsManaging entire billing cycle, coding, claims submission

Epic Payment Posting involves entering and verifying payments within the Epic electronic health record system, focusing on payment accuracy and reconciliation. Medical Billing Specialists handle the broader billing process, including coding, claims submission, and follow-up. While both roles require healthcare billing knowledge, Epic Payment Posting is more system-specific, whereas Medical Billing Specialists have a wider scope across different platforms and billing tasks.

What are common challenges faced by Epic Payment Posting specialists, and how can they be addressed?

Epic Payment Posting specialists often encounter challenges such as handling high volumes of payment data, identifying and resolving discrepancies in payment records, and staying updated on payer-specific requirements. Effective strategies include developing strong attention to detail, utilizing Epic's reconciliation tools, and maintaining clear communication with billing and revenue cycle teams. Ongoing training and collaboration with colleagues can also help specialists stay current with system updates and best practices, ensuring accurate and timely payment posting.

Job description

Position Objective:

Under the supervision of the Cash Operations Manager, the Cash Operations Representative is responsible for the validation and reconciliation of money and processing of all payments, adjustments, denials accurately and timely for all professional fee billing.  Determines if applied payments should be refunded; monitors credit work queues and resolves credit balances stemming from over posted adjustments, payments.   Researches patient's accounts on all requested refunds and completes necessary paperwork and process to finalize refunds.
Essential Job Duties:

The Cash Operations Representative is responsible for bank reconciliation and accurate posting of payments , adjustments, denials , recoupments and refunds while adhering to compliance, policies and regulations.

Responsibilities:

  1. Records monies received in multiple bank accounts and lock boxes daily and reconcile the posting of money to current and legacy AR systems on a daily and monthly basis accurately.
  2. Receives and records all electronic and non-electronic payments from lockbox or other locations daily.
  3. Identifies system payments and works with Cash Operations Lead/Manager to communicate funds received. Prepares and submits journal entries or money reclassifications for accuracy daily to Cash Operations Lead/Manager.
  4. Reconciles all payment, adjustment and refund batches to the daily journal. Resolves any out of balance batches before closing. Responsible for reporting to Cash Operation Lead/Manager any problems or issues on the monthly reconciliation.
  5. Validates receipt and loading of electronic remittance files, resolves errors according to policy and procedure and accepts files to post payments electronically daily.
  6. Post, reviews, scans and disburses self-pay and insurance lock box documents to appropriate resources/ external teams/units timely.
  7. Maintains manual posting batches chronologically by date of entry to the system to facilitate quick and easy access.
  8. Posts all manual payments, adjustments, denials and recoupments manually and electronically to the correct patient account/ invoice. 
  9. Transfers secondary balances to the correct payer or patient as the account and payers' explanations of benefits dictates. Forwards copies of rejections or incorrect payments to the Accounts Receivable Specialist for research and resolution.
  10. Performs other duties as assigned.

Educational/Experience Requirements:

  • High School Diploma or equivalent (GED) required.
  • Excellent intrapersonal and communication skills required to and the ability to work collaboratively in a team setting as well as external vendors /departments and units.
  • Two or more years of experience performing the posting of self- pay and insurance payments, adjustments, denials and correspondence manually and electronically preferred.
  • Multi-division cash application processing experience with knowledge of lockbox manual and electronic file processing and banking reconciliation for multiple bank accounts. 
  • Highly organized  and flexible with the ability to re prioritize work  and accept new  or different assignments daily as needed to ensure completion of work..

Preferred Qualifications:

  • EPIC Cash Management Tool and payment posting module experience preferred
  • Experience working with lock box conversion vendors preferred.
  • Experience and knowledge in overall claims processing and insurance follow up collections preferred in a health care institution or multiple physician practice shared services environment.
  • Intermediate Microsoft Excel skills and perform independently is preferred.
